Output 3da8070fee395435aaf1b0ad95a4c76e3a4dd4d7fb6246b4d432a8bec30096e4:23

value
45431813
script pubkey
OP_0 OP_PUSHBYTES_20 e80cc2283b16ade5cfc039fe6df179620e7f8902
address
ltc1qaqxvy2pmz6k7tn7q88lxmutevg88lzgzxttmz9
transaction
3da8070fee395435aaf1b0ad95a4c76e3a4dd4d7fb6246b4d432a8bec30096e4
spent
true